Alappuzha/ Kozhikode: A section of Kerala State Road Transport Corporation (KSRTC) employees Saturday went on mass leave in Kozhikode and Alappuzha districts in protest against delay in salary disbursement.

The protesters have alleged that though the Transport Minister had offered the salary would be disbursed from Friday, nothing has so far been done in this regard.

According to reports, the protest affected 70 percent of the services in Kozhikode district. In Alappuzha, staff attached to all depots took part in the protest except Chengannur. The staff at Chengannur depot abstained from the protest in view of the Sabarimala season.

Sources said the salaries of at least 35,000 employees across the state are pending since November 29.
